3. Classic Cherry Tomato Caprese Skewer Recipe
This traditional approach to caprese skewers focuses on highlighting the natural flavors of each ingredient without overwhelming additions. The classic recipe serves as an excellent foundation for understanding the basic construction and flavor balance. 🌿
Ingredients:
- 24 cherry tomatoes, washed and dried
- 8 oz fresh mozzarella, cut into 24 cubes
- 24 fresh basil leaves
- 3 tablespoons extra virgin olive oil
- 1 tablespoon balsamic vinegar
- Salt and pepper to taste
Instructions:
- Prepare all ingredients by washing tomatoes, cutting mozzarella into uniform cubes, and selecting the best basil leaves
- Thread each skewer with one cherry tomato, followed by a folded basil leaf, then a mozzarella cube
- Arrange completed skewers on a serving platter
- Drizzle with olive oil and balsamic vinegar
- Season lightly with salt and freshly ground black pepper
- Serve immediately or refrigerate for up to 2 hours before serving
4. Balsamic Glazed Cherry Tomato Caprese Skewers
This elevated version incorporates a homemade balsamic glaze that adds depth and sophistication to the traditional cherry tomato caprese skewers. The reduction process concentrates the balsamic flavor while creating a beautiful glossy finish that enhances both taste and presentation. ✨
Special Ingredients for Balsamic Glaze:
- 1/2 cup high-quality balsamic vinegar
- 2 tablespoons honey
- 1 clove garlic, minced
Glaze Preparation Steps:
- Combine balsamic vinegar, honey, and minced garlic in a small saucepan
- Bring mixture to a gentle boil over medium heat
- Reduce heat to low and simmer for 10-15 minutes until mixture thickens
- Remove from heat and allow to cool slightly
- Strain out garlic pieces if desired for smoother consistency

6. Selecting the Perfect Cherry Tomatoes
The success of cherry tomato caprese skewers heavily depends on choosing the right tomatoes. Perfect cherry tomatoes should feel firm to the touch while yielding slightly to gentle pressure. The skin should be smooth and free from blemishes, cracks, or soft spots. Color plays a crucial role, with the best tomatoes displaying uniform, vibrant red coloring throughout. 🍅
7. Mozzarella Selection and Preparation Techniques
Fresh mozzarella quality significantly impacts the overall taste and texture of your caprese skewers. When purchasing mozzarella, look for cheese that appears white and feels slightly springy. Avoid mozzarella that seems overly wet or has developed a yellowish tint, as these indicators suggest the cheese is past its prime.
8. Basil Handling and Storage Methods
Fresh basil requires careful handling to maintain its aromatic properties and prevent wilting. Store basil stems in water like fresh flowers, covering the leaves with a plastic bag and refrigerating. When preparing basil for cherry tomato caprese skewers, avoid cutting the leaves with a knife, as this can cause bruising and darkening. Instead, gently tear larger leaves or use small leaves whole. 🌿
9. Assembly Techniques for Professional Results
Proper assembly technique ensures that your caprese skewers maintain their visual appeal and structural integrity throughout the serving period. Begin by laying out all components in an organized manner, allowing for efficient assembly. Thread ingredients in the same order for each skewer to maintain consistency.
Assembly Tips:
- Pierce tomatoes through the stem end to prevent splitting
- Fold basil leaves to create volume and prevent tearing
- Thread mozzarella carefully to avoid crumbling
- Leave space at the bottom of each skewer for easy handling

12. Storage and Food Safety Guidelines
Proper storage of prepared cherry tomato caprese skewers ensures food safety while maintaining optimal flavor and texture. Assembled skewers should be stored in the refrigerator and consumed within 24 hours of preparation. Cover the serving platter with plastic wrap to prevent contamination and moisture loss.
13. Nutritional Benefits and Dietary Considerations
These caprese skewers offer numerous nutritional benefits while accommodating various dietary preferences. Cherry tomatoes provide vitamin C, potassium, and lycopene, while fresh mozzarella contributes protein and calcium. Basil adds antioxidants and anti-inflammatory compounds, making these appetizers both delicious and nutritious. The naturally gluten-free nature of these ingredients makes them suitable for guests with gluten sensitivities. 💪
